I was wondering if deadlifts and squats would help, or are those just overall good exercises and won't particularly make me faster.
Plyos are the way to go. They'll help you build explosive power, which can translate to faster running and cycling.<br><br>
Also, and this is beyond obvious, speed work in all three disciplines. I've become a faster runner by running faster. Just like back in college, I trained myself to jump higher in volleyball by... jumping. <img alt="smile.gif" src="http://files.kickrunners.com/smilies/smile.gif"> Specificity of training.
Of course, we're all different with different needs for improvement, but squats and deadlifts could be helpful. They might even be necessary some before any plyo work as it could be useful to have the strength available to turn it over into more explosive kinds of strength.<br><br>
There is also some good evidence that stronger legs will help with VO2max economy. Simply stated, if the legs are stronger, they won't lose as much efficiency due to excessive sorts of wobbling, etc.<br><br>
